Should I use an architect or builder?
Why You Need Both an Architect and a Builder
Some builders offer design/build services, but the creation of a truly custom home, which is what your dream home will be, is best left to those whose primary focus is on design. An architect who is well-versed in construction in addition to design can be a real plus.

What flooring is best in bathrooms?
Waterproof flooring like vinyl or tile offers the best of bathroom flooring. In addition to being waterproof, these options are durable, low-maintenance, stylish, and cheaper than real stone or wood. Waterproof vinyl and tile each win the title of best bathroom flooring.

Do I need an architect or a structural engineer?
If you are doing structural work, you will always need a structural engineer, whereas the architects role is dependent on the complexity of the project. If you are carrying out a large extension then you will need a structural engineer and likely an architect to help with the design.
Your town likely has statutes pertaining to troubles, which limit just how close you might develop alongside your next-door neighbor's home line. Likewise, a town might likewise have legislations on just how high you can develop a home, but relatively couple of districts prevent building a 2nd tale per se. If your residence is in a historical area or intended area of one-story residences, you may not have the choice to develop up.
